The Power of JD.com: Why Lululemon Should Consider This Partnership
JD.com, often referred to as the Amazon of China, is not just another online retailer; it’s a powerhouse with over 500 million active users. By partnering with JD.com, Lululemon would gain access to a vast consumer base that is increasingly health-conscious and tech-savvy. JD.com’s robust logistics network and reliable customer service reputation can help Lululemon ensure that its products reach customers quickly and efficiently, enhancing the overall shopping experience.
Moreover, JD.com offers advanced data analytics tools that can provide valuable insights into consumer behavior, preferences, and trends. This information can be instrumental in tailoring marketing strategies and product offerings to better meet the needs of Chinese consumers. With the growing popularity of fitness and wellness in China, Lululemon’s presence on JD.com could significantly boost its brand awareness and sales.
Challenges and Opportunities: Navigating the Chinese Market
Entering the Chinese market through an official flagship store on JD.com presents both challenges and opportunities for Lululemon. One of the main challenges is understanding and adapting to the unique cultural nuances and consumer expectations within China. For instance, Chinese consumers often prefer localized marketing campaigns that resonate with local values and lifestyles.
On the other hand, the opportunity lies in tapping into the burgeoning fitness and wellness sector in China. With a growing middle class and increasing interest in health and fitness, there is a significant demand for high-quality, branded fitness apparel. Lululemon’s commitment to quality and community could align well with the aspirations of Chinese consumers, potentially positioning the brand as a leader in the market.
